Excerpts from The Zohar for Yom Kippur

EMOR
34. Yom Kippur
A Synopsis
We learn that it is a commandment to be afflicted on Yom Kippur, to subjugate body and soul.

Raaya Meheimna (the Faithful Shepherd)
227b. It is a commandment to be afflicted on Yom Kippur, to subjugate body and soul by
means of the five afflictions, the five grades of Yom Kippur, WHICH ARE CHESED,
GVURAH, TIFERET, NETZACH AND HOD, for the prosecutor comes to impart their sins as
we learned. And they are all, ALL OF YISRAEL, repenting wholly before their Father, as we
learned in different places.
End of Raaya Meheimna
PINCHAS
120. Yom Kippur
A Synopsis
The Zohar tells us that Yom Kippur is from the Tree of Life, where no evil has any part. On
that day even those people who are under a sentence of judgment are forgiven. We hear
about the difference between vows and oaths, and about the iniquities of Yisrael that are
purified or whitened through repentance. We learn that on Yom Kippur a Shofar raises up a
voice for freedom. There are three grades of worship on that day: thought, speech and deed.

807. And you shall have on the tenth day of this seventh month which is the month of
Tishrei, a holy gathering (Bemidbar 29:7), which is Yom Kippur, which is the tenth, which
is Yud, and these are the Ten Days of Repentance, and five prayer services were ordained for
it in order to join the Yud with the Hei, NAMELY, CHOCHMAH WITH BINAH. What is the
meaning of holy gathering? It is to differentiate it from other days when secular work is
permitted which is why scripture says: you shall not do any work (Ibid.).

808. And those days on which secular work may be done are from the side of the Tree of
Knowledge of Good and Evil, that turned from a rod into a serpent and from a serpent back
into a rod, for each person according to his deeds, and this Metatron is rod, while Samael
IS serpent. But on this day, which is Yok Kippur that is called holy, the Tree of Life is in
control, and no devil nor evil spirit joins with it, and from its side nor shall evil dwell with
You (Tehilim 5:5), BUT IT IS THROUGHOUT GOOD. And this is why in it, in the Tree of
Life, the slaves find rest and go out to freedom, and emerge from their chains.

809. Those over whom there is a verdict, A VERDICT NOT TO BE CHANGED under vow or
oath, it was decreed for this reason that the following shall be recited: All vows (Aramaic
Kol nidrei), bonds...they shall all of them be released and annulled. They shall not be
binding, nor shall they have any power. BUT THE VERDICT SHALL BE VOIDED FROM
THEM. And this is why the vow is in the name of Yud Hei Vav Hei, which is Tiferet, while
the oath is in the name of Adonai, which is Malchut, for they caused their own exile BY
THEIR SINS. AND NOW, by means of Chochmah and Binah, they will be released and
annulled; they shall not be binding, nor shall they have any power. And all the
congregation of the children of Yisrael shall be forgiven (Bemidbar 15:26). Chesed is
water, Gvurah is fire, and Tiferet is air, AND SINCE THE VOWS ARE IN TIFERET, WHICH IS
AIR, the sages of the Mishnah therefore taught: release from vows hovers in the air, FOR

812. And it is said about Yom Kippur: and you shall afflict your souls (Bemidbar 29:7)
AND ALSO: in the seventh month, on the tenth day of the month, you shall afflict your
souls (Vayikra 16:29). And five afflictions were decreed for it, so that small Hei, WHICH
IS MALCHUT, should be purified in upper Hei, WHICH IS BINAH, OF WHOSE LEFT
COLUMN, THE AFFLICTIONS ARE DRAWN, which are five prayers, to establish in Yisrael:
though your sins be like scarlet, they shall be as white as snow (Yeshayah 1:18). And
this is the secret of the crimson colored strip, WHICH WAS TIED TO THE DOOR OF THE
SANCTUARY FROM INSIDE, WHICH, WHEN THE HE-GOAT REACHED THE WILDERNESS,
TURNED WHITE. All the iniquities of the House of Yisrael reach to Malchut; and
Repentance, which is Binah, purifies (whitens) them, for it is written about it, ABOUT
MALCHUT: I AM HASHEM that remains among them in the midst of their uncleanness
(Vayikra 16:16). And the four garments of white and the four garments of gold for apparel
are THE SECRET OF Yud-Aleph-Hei-Dalet-Vav-Nun-Hei-Yud, WHICH IS THE
COMBINATION OF THE LETTERS OF YUD HEI VAV HEI AND THOSE OF ADONAI. FOR
THE FOUR GARMENTS OF WHITE ARE THE SECRET OF THE FOUR LETTERS OF YUD HEI
VAV HEI WHILE THE FOUR GARMENTS OF GOLD ARE THE SECRET OF THE FOUR
LETTERS OF ADONAI.

813. And it was decreed that a Shofar be sounded on Yom Kippur, to raise up a voice,
which is Vav OF YUD HEI VAV HEI, NAMELY, ZEIR ANPIN, to freedom, WHICH IS
BINAH, about which it is said: In all their affliction He was afflicted (or: there was
affliction for (Heb. lo) him) (Yeshayah 63:9). LO IS with Aleph and Vav, THAT IS, in
how it is pronounced and written, FOR IT IS SPELLED WITH ALEPH (NO), ALTHOUGH
PRONOUNCED WITH VAV (FOR HIM). FOR IN ALL THEIR AFFLICTION ALLUDES TO
FIVE AFFLICTIONS AND THE JUDGMENTS WHOSE SOURCE IS IN BINAH, IN ITS LEFT
COLUMN. AND IN THE SECRET OF THE SHOFAR BLOWING, ZEIR ANPIN IS ALSO RAISED
UP THERE TO BINAH, AND THIS IS WHY THERE ARE TWO VERSIONS OF THE TEXT, AS

TETZAVEH
14. On the tenth day of this seventh month
A Synopsis
The old sage explains why the Yom Kippur is on the tenth day. We learn of the seventy
years that apply to everyone. We learn that on Yom Kippur one must not reveal his sins
to another, because the accusers may use it against him, and besides, it is shameless to
reveal ones sins it is a desecration of Gods Holy Name. The seventh month is Gods,
but He gave it to Yisrael as a revelation. This entire month is from the Upper World,
Binah; therefore it is covered because the Upper World is in concealment. On the
fifteenth day of the month, it is revealed, since everything becomes revealed with the
fullness of the moon. From this day the Sfirot descend to the secret of the Lower World,
Malchut. The old sage and Rabbi Shimon discuss the question of who passed Judgment
on the world on Rosh Hashanah, and why Malchut judges only those who are twenty
years of age or older.

116. It is written: On the tenth day (Heb. beasor) of this seventh month (Bemidbar
29:7), and: Also on the tenth day of this month (Vayikra 23:27). HE ASKS WHY IT IS
WRITTEN beasor (lit. on day ten) when it should say tenth. Why ten? HE
ANSWERS: It is because now, on this day, all the high grades come upon each other,
MEANING THAT THE TEN SFIROT THAT HAVE THREE FIRST SFIROT ARE DRAWN FROM
IMA to rest upon the moon, WHICH IS MALCHUT, to shine on it. And they all pertain to the
secret of ten so they add up to a hundred, BECAUSE TEN TIMES TEN EQUALS A HUNDRED.
When it is based on the secret of a hundred, MEANING THAT IT HAS FIRST THREE SFIROT,
then it is all one, FOR MALCHUT IS ONE WITH IMA. And BOTH are called the Day of
Atonement. Therefore, it is written, on day ten (Heb. asor), WHICH IS DERIVED FROM
THE WORD SOURCE, as written, Remember (Shemot 20:8) and Keep (Devarim 5:12).
THIS IS BECAUSE TENTH (HEB. ASIRI) MEANS AN ALLUSION TO MALCHUT ONLY,
WHICH IS THE TENTH SFIRAH, BUT TEN, WHICH IS DERIVED FROM SOURCE,
INDICATES ALL TEN SFIROT TOGETHER. For they all come FROM IMA in order to multiply
by ten EVERY SFIRAH and shine by means of ten NAMELY, ALSO INCLUDING THE
THREE FIRST SFIROT.

117. The old sage turned towards Rabbi Shimon and said to him: I know that you have a
question about this passage, On the tenth day of this month. Rabbi Shimon said to him:
Certainly, on day ten, WHAT YOU SAID, THAT IT POINTS TO TEN is fitting. But if it is so,
why does it add up to a hundred? From the passage, it seems that it all adds up only to
seventy, for it is written: On day ten of this seventh month And when you multiply
seven by ten, it equals seventy. He said to him: For this did I turn to you, because I know
you are a wise man.

118. Come and behold: there are two secrets here. The first is that the moon, WHICH IS
MALCHUT, is called the seventh month and therefore the seventh month is called ten,
AS IT SAYS, ON DAY TEN OF THIS SEVENTH MONTH. This is because they shine on it
tenfold, MEANING TEN SFIROT, AND TEN TIMES TEN equals a hundred. THERE IS another
SECRET HERE, because what you said, THAT TEN INDICATES MULTIPLYING SEVEN BY
TEN, assuredly amounts to seventy on that day, IN SUCH A MANNER, that it is both in the
level of seventy and in the level of a hundred. IT IS in the level of a hundred in order to
make it whole WITH THE THREE FIRST SFIROT and shine on it; AND IT IS in the level of
seventy because on this day MALCHUT receives all Yisrael in order to judge them. They
are all in the soul rather than in the body, because on this day the soul is afflicted but not
the body, as is written: And you shall afflict your souls (Vayikra 23:27), and, for
whatever person (lit. soul) shall not be afflicted (Ibid. 29). For that day takes all the
souls, and they are under its authority. Had it not been of the secret of seventy, it would not
have authority over the souls, because souls are maintained by means of seventy, as it is
written: The days of our years are seventy (Tehilim 90:10).
